Inductor, High Frequency Wirewound DR353-1 Series
Features Low Profile Surface Mount Design. Inductance Range from 0.1uH to 560.0uH. Operating Temp. -25C to + 85C. Size: 3.2mm x 2.5mm x 2.0mm.

Features

  • Low Profile Surface Mount Design.
  • Inductance Range from 0.1uH to 560.0uH.
  • Operating Temp. -25C to + 85C.
  • Size: 3.2mm x 2.5mm x 2.0mm.
